Review

The Orchid Personal Care Home in Columbus, GA is best suited for families seeking a small, home-like environment where residents receive intimate, hands-on attention and caregivers establish familiar routines. It works particularly well for seniors who do not require high-intensity medical oversight and who value daily warmth, personal connections, and a calm, community-centered pace over spacious rooms or flashy amenities. In short, this setting rewards those who prioritize feel-good daily interactions, safety, and a sense of belonging more than institutional size or upscale features.

Those evaluating alternatives should consider a few non-negotiables. Prospective residents who demand transparent, predictable cost structures and explicit incident communication will want to see a different arrangement. The facility’s design, with at least one room described as small and windowless, and the presence of a “Medicaid Room” designation, signals to families that room quality and assignment policies may vary in ways that impact dignity and daily living. If consistent policy alignment with family expectations, straightforward billing, and proactive notification about falls or changes in condition are essential, other options with clearer governance and reporting may be a better fit.

The strongest positives center on the caregiving staff and the safety-conscious, homey atmosphere. Reviews repeatedly highlight a team that is awesome and personable, delivering dependable, everyday support in a setting that feels like a true home rather than an institution. In practical terms, that translates to reliable companionship, steady daily routines, and the comfort of carers who know residents as individuals. When a senior’s social needs align with a small-community model, these strengths can meaningfully reduce family stress and create a sense of regularity and reassurance.

On the other hand, the cons carry significant weight in decision-making. A tiny, windowless room and a carpet that can feel unclean undermine dignity and comfort, especially for residents who value natural light and a more expansive living space. The designation of a Medicaid Room raises questions about access, equity, and whether space allocations are consistently fair or subject to policy-driven limitations. Financial friction is evident: transportation to medical appointments may be charged separately, and a post-move-out carpet cleaning fee hints at out-of-pocket costs that families must anticipate. A fall that goes uncommunicated to family signals a concrete lapse in communication, and broader comments about policy versus practice feed a distrust that can erode the sense of security the staff otherwise fosters.

These dynamics must be weighed against the positives. The care team’s warmth and the home-like environment can offset many concerns for families who prize personal attention and a low-key, relational model of care. Yet the negatives, room quality, potentially opaque charges, and inconsistent notification, can quickly outweigh the benefits for families seeking transparent operations and predictable budgeting. Realistically, this community succeeds when families are prepared to address or tolerate budget-sensitive costs, insist on written policy clarity, and actively verify incident reporting practices. The question is whether these conditions will be acceptable over the long term, given the senior’s evolving needs.

The bottom line is practical: The Orchid Personal Care Home can be a strong fit for those who want a genuine, caring, small-community feel and are able to navigate room limitations and cost transparency with clear expectations and proactive communication. If a resident’s needs include more legible pricing, larger, brighter living spaces, and consistently prompt incident reporting, stronger alternatives should be pursued. A deliberate, structured visit is essential: walk through a representative room to assess lighting and cleanliness, request a complete written fee schedule, and confirm the exact policy for incident notification and for what happens if a fall or medical need arises. With due diligence, the choice will align with the elder’s needs and the family’s comfort with the home’s operational realities.

Description

The Orchid Personal Care Home in Columbus, GA is a board and care home that provides a comfortable and supportive environment for seniors in need of assistance with daily living activities. The community offers fully furnished accommodations, ensuring residents feel at home from the moment they move in.

The Orchid Personal Care Home boasts several amenities to enhance the residents' quality of life. The dining room provides a welcoming space for socializing during meals, where delicious and nutritious meals are prepared and served by the staff. Housekeeping services ensure that the living spaces are kept clean and tidy at all times.

With an outdoor garden area, residents have the opportunity to enjoy fresh air and beautiful surroundings. Wi-Fi/high-speed internet is available throughout the community, allowing residents to stay connected with loved ones and browse the web.

The staff at The Orchid Personal Care Home is committed to meeting the individual needs of each resident. They provide assistance with activities of daily living such as bathing, dressing, and transfers. Coordination with healthcare providers ensures that residents receive proper medical care when needed. The staff also assists with medication management, ensuring that medications are taken as prescribed.

Residents with special dietary restrictions can have peace of mind knowing that their needs will be met through specialized meal preparation. Additionally, transportation arrangements are provided for medical appointments.

Daily activities are scheduled to keep residents engaged and entertained within the community. Nearby amenities include cafes, parks, pharmacies, restaurants, places of worship, theaters, and hospitals – providing convenient access to a variety of services within close proximity.

At The Orchid Personal Care Home in Columbus, GA seniors can find a warm and welcoming environment where their care needs are met while enjoying various amenities and nearby conveniences.
